The Bee's Knees - Sleepyheads: The Effects of Insecticides on Bee Sleep

Sleepyheads: The Effects of Insecticides on Bee Sleep

11/20/23 • 12 min

The Bee's Knees

Native bees and other pollinators are under threat because of widespread pesticide use. But how exactly do these insecticides affect them, and more importantly, the pollination work so critical to our food supply? We talk with researcher Kiah Tasman to find out.

Blooming Success: How Germany's Wildflower Plots are Helping Bees Thrive

Imagine leisurely walking through your local park and stumbling upon a neglected area. The grass is overgrown, there are patches of barren soil, and the flowers appear to be in disarray. But upon closer inspection, you'll see that the space is full of life. Bees are buzzing, butterflies are fluttering, and the flowers are charming. You've found a pollinator plot: a natural piece of land carefully monitored to support the native bee population. In this episode, Anja Proske introduces us to Germany's Wild Bee Project.
